摘要
A contour integral is proposed for the evaluation of stress intensity factors. The integral utilizes the exact solution of a loaded crack in an infinite sheet as an auxiliary solution. The advantage of: this new path-independent integral is that it yields directly the opening mode and sliding mode stress intensity factors. This integral in used together with an indirect boundary element method to calculate stress intensity factors for several cracked configurations.
